Di era digital saat ini, kebutuhan akan aplikasi web yang stabil, aman, dan mudah dikembangkan semakin meningkat. Perusahaan tidak hanya membutuhkan sistem yang berfungsi, tetapi juga mampu beradaptasi dengan pertumbuhan bisnis dan perubahan teknologi.
Pengembangan aplikasi web modern membutuhkan pendekatan yang terstruktur. Tanpa fondasi teknologi yang tepat, sistem dapat menjadi sulit dikelola, rentan terhadap gangguan, dan tidak efisien dalam jangka panjang.
Di sinilah Laravel hadir sebagai solusi yang membantu pengembang menciptakan aplikasi web yang stabil dan terorganisir. Framework ini menawarkan pendekatan modern dalam membangun sistem digital yang fleksibel.
Bagi perusahaan seperti CV. Pengusaha Sogeh Teros yang terus mengembangkan kehadiran digital melalui platform seperti https://pesoros.com, penggunaan teknologi pengembangan yang tepat menjadi langkah strategis dalam menciptakan sistem yang berkelanjutan.
Gratis Konsultasi Sekarang!
Dapatkan solusi terbaik untuk kebutuhan Anda dengan konsultasi gratis dari tim ahli kami.










Daftar Isi
Apa Itu Laravel?
Pengertian
Laravel merupakan framework berbasis PHP yang dirancang untuk mempermudah proses pengembangan aplikasi web. Framework ini menyediakan struktur kerja yang sistematis sehingga pengembang dapat membangun sistem dengan lebih efisien.
Dengan pendekatan modern, Laravel memungkinkan pembuatan aplikasi yang:
- Lebih rapi
- Mudah dikembangkan
- Aman digunakan
Framework ini menjadi pilihan banyak pengembang karena kemampuannya dalam menyederhanakan proses coding.
Posisi dalam Dunia Pengembangan Web
Dalam ekosistem pengembangan web, Laravel dikenal sebagai salah satu framework yang menawarkan keseimbangan antara kemudahan penggunaan dan fleksibilitas.
Banyak perusahaan menggunakan Laravel untuk membangun:
- Sistem manajemen
- Website perusahaan
- Aplikasi berbasis web
Hal ini menunjukkan bahwa framework ini mampu mendukung berbagai kebutuhan digital.
Mengapa Laravel Menjadi Pilihan Populer?
Kemudahan Penggunaan
Laravel dirancang dengan sintaks yang sederhana sehingga memudahkan pengembang dalam memahami alur kerja sistem.
Struktur yang Terorganisir
Framework ini membantu menciptakan struktur aplikasi yang rapi, sehingga mempermudah proses pemeliharaan.
Komunitas yang Aktif
Dukungan komunitas yang besar menjadikan Laravel terus berkembang dengan pembaruan dan dokumentasi yang lengkap.
Skalabilitas
Laravel memungkinkan aplikasi berkembang seiring pertumbuhan bisnis.
Arsitektur Laravel
Konsep MVC
Laravel menggunakan arsitektur Model-View-Controller (MVC).
Struktur ini membantu memisahkan:
- Logika bisnis
- Tampilan
- Pengolahan data
Dengan pemisahan ini, aplikasi menjadi lebih mudah dikelola.
Manajemen Routing
Laravel menyediakan sistem routing yang fleksibel.
Pengembang dapat mengatur jalur akses aplikasi dengan mudah sehingga sistem menjadi lebih terstruktur.
Fitur Unggulan
Blade Templating
Memudahkan pembuatan tampilan dengan sistem template yang efisien.
Eloquent ORM
Menyederhanakan pengelolaan database tanpa perlu menulis query kompleks.
Sistem Autentikasi
Laravel menyediakan sistem login bawaan.
Middleware
Membantu mengontrol akses pengguna.
Task Scheduling
Memungkinkan otomatisasi tugas sistem.
Peran dalam Pengembangan Aplikasi Modern
Efisiensi Proses
Framework ini membantu mengurangi kompleksitas pengembangan.
Integrasi Sistem
Laravel mendukung integrasi dengan berbagai layanan digital.
Dukungan Aplikasi Kompleks
Mampu digunakan untuk sistem berskala besar.
Keamanan dalam Laravel
Perlindungan Sistem
Laravel memiliki fitur keamanan bawaan seperti:
- Perlindungan CSRF
- Enkripsi data
- Validasi input
Hal ini membantu menjaga integritas aplikasi.
Laravel dan Skalabilitas
Framework ini dirancang untuk mendukung pertumbuhan aplikasi.
Pengelolaan database dan integrasi API dapat dilakukan secara efisien.
Peran dalam Transformasi Digital
Perusahaan modern membutuhkan sistem digital yang adaptif.
Laravel membantu menciptakan aplikasi yang mendukung:
- Operasional bisnis
- Pengelolaan data
- Interaksi pengguna
CV. Pengusaha Sogeh Teros dapat memanfaatkan pendekatan ini dalam pengembangan sistem berbasis web melalui platform https://pesoros.com.
Tantangan dalam Penggunaan Laravel
Kebutuhan Pemahaman Dasar
Pengembang perlu memahami konsep dasar PHP.
Pengelolaan Server
Implementasi membutuhkan konfigurasi yang tepat.
Optimasi Performa
Aplikasi perlu disesuaikan dengan kebutuhan sistem.
Tips Memulai
Pelajari Konsep Dasar
Memahami struktur MVC sangat penting.
Gunakan Dokumentasi
Dokumentasi Laravel membantu proses pembelajaran.
Terapkan Praktik Terbaik
Mengikuti standar coding membantu menjaga kualitas aplikasi.
Peran Framework dalam Meningkatkan Kualitas Aplikasi Web
Dalam pengembangan aplikasi modern, penggunaan framework bukan lagi sekadar pilihan tambahan, melainkan kebutuhan utama. Framework membantu menciptakan struktur kerja yang jelas sehingga proses pengembangan menjadi lebih sistematis.
Tanpa struktur yang baik, aplikasi cenderung berkembang secara tidak terarah. Hal ini dapat menyebabkan kesulitan dalam pemeliharaan dan peningkatan sistem di masa depan.
Dengan pendekatan berbasis framework, pengembang dapat membangun aplikasi yang lebih:
- Terorganisir
- Mudah dikembangkan
- Siap untuk pertumbuhan
Hal ini menjadi penting bagi perusahaan yang ingin menjaga stabilitas sistem digital mereka.
Efisiensi dalam Proses Pengembangan
Pengembangan aplikasi web sering kali memerlukan waktu dan sumber daya yang besar. Tanpa sistem kerja yang terstruktur, proses ini dapat menjadi lebih kompleks.
Framework modern membantu menyederhanakan berbagai proses seperti:
- Manajemen database
- Pengaturan jalur akses
- Pengolahan data
Dengan sistem yang terstandarisasi, pengembang tidak perlu membangun semua komponen dari awal.
Efisiensi ini memungkinkan tim pengembang untuk fokus pada peningkatan fitur dan pengalaman pengguna.
Struktur Aplikasi yang Lebih Terkelola
Struktur aplikasi yang baik menjadi fondasi utama dalam menciptakan sistem yang stabil.
Framework menyediakan pola pengembangan yang membantu memisahkan:
- Logika bisnis
- Tampilan
- Pengolahan data
Pemisahan ini mempermudah proses debugging dan pemeliharaan.
Selain itu, struktur yang rapi juga membantu kolaborasi antar tim pengembang.
Fleksibilitas dalam Pengembangan
Aplikasi modern harus mampu beradaptasi dengan kebutuhan bisnis yang terus berubah.
Framework memungkinkan sistem untuk:
- Menambahkan fitur baru
- Mengintegrasikan layanan tambahan
- Mengembangkan modul tambahan
Fleksibilitas ini sangat penting bagi perusahaan yang sedang mengalami pertumbuhan.
Dukungan terhadap Integrasi Digital
Integrasi menjadi bagian penting dalam pengembangan aplikasi web.
Sistem modern sering kali membutuhkan koneksi dengan:
- Sistem pembayaran
- Layanan pihak ketiga
- Platform data
Framework mempermudah proses integrasi ini melalui dukungan API.
Dengan demikian, aplikasi dapat terhubung dengan berbagai layanan tanpa mengganggu stabilitas sistem.
Pengelolaan Database yang Lebih Efektif
Database merupakan komponen penting dalam aplikasi berbasis web.
Framework menyediakan alat untuk:
- Mengelola struktur data
- Mengatur relasi antar tabel
- Mempermudah proses penyimpanan
Pengelolaan yang baik membantu menjaga konsistensi data.
Selain itu, sistem ini juga mendukung skalabilitas aplikasi.
Keamanan Sistem yang Lebih Terjaga
Keamanan menjadi salah satu aspek utama dalam pengembangan aplikasi.
Framework modern biasanya telah dilengkapi dengan fitur perlindungan seperti:
- Validasi input
- Enkripsi data
- Proteksi terhadap serangan umum
Dengan sistem keamanan yang terintegrasi, aplikasi menjadi lebih terlindungi dari potensi ancaman.
Dukungan terhadap Kolaborasi Tim
Pengembangan aplikasi sering melibatkan banyak pihak.
Framework membantu menciptakan standar kerja yang mempermudah:
- Kolaborasi antar pengembang
- Pembagian tugas
- Pemeliharaan sistem
Dengan sistem kerja yang terstruktur, proses pengembangan menjadi lebih efisien.
Skalabilitas untuk Pertumbuhan Bisnis
Seiring berkembangnya bisnis, kebutuhan sistem juga akan meningkat.
Framework memungkinkan aplikasi untuk berkembang tanpa harus melakukan perubahan besar.
Skalabilitas ini mencakup:
- Penambahan pengguna
- Peningkatan data
- Penambahan fitur
Dengan sistem yang fleksibel, aplikasi dapat terus mendukung operasional bisnis.
Pengalaman Pengguna yang Lebih Baik
Aplikasi yang stabil memberikan pengalaman yang lebih baik bagi pengguna.
Framework membantu memastikan bahwa sistem dapat:
- Berjalan dengan lancar
- Memproses data dengan cepat
- Menyediakan tampilan yang responsif
Pengalaman pengguna yang baik berkontribusi pada keberhasilan sistem digital.
Dukungan terhadap Transformasi Digital
Perusahaan yang ingin berkembang di era digital membutuhkan sistem yang adaptif.
Framework membantu menciptakan aplikasi yang mendukung:
- Otomatisasi proses
- Pengelolaan data
- Interaksi digital
Dengan dukungan sistem yang tepat, transformasi digital dapat berjalan lebih efektif.
Implementasi dalam Pengembangan Website Bisnis
Website bisnis modern tidak hanya berfungsi sebagai media informasi.
Website kini menjadi:
- Platform interaksi
- Sistem manajemen
- Sarana operasional
Framework membantu menciptakan website yang tidak hanya menarik, tetapi juga fungsional.
Hal ini mendukung kebutuhan bisnis dalam mengelola layanan digital.
Keberlanjutan Sistem Digital
Keberlanjutan menjadi faktor penting dalam pengembangan aplikasi.
Framework membantu menciptakan sistem yang:
- Mudah diperbarui
- Dapat ditingkatkan
- Siap untuk kebutuhan masa depan
Dengan pendekatan ini, perusahaan dapat menjaga stabilitas sistem dalam jangka panjang.
Peran Teknologi dalam Mendukung Bisnis
Teknologi memiliki peran besar dalam mendukung operasional bisnis modern.
Dengan sistem aplikasi yang stabil, perusahaan dapat:
- Mengelola data dengan lebih baik
- Meningkatkan efisiensi
- Mendukung pengambilan keputusan
Hal ini membantu perusahaan dalam menghadapi tantangan digital.
Optimalisasi Kinerja Aplikasi
Selain stabilitas, kinerja aplikasi juga menjadi faktor penting dalam pengembangan sistem digital. Aplikasi yang lambat dapat mengurangi produktivitas dan berdampak pada pengalaman pengguna.
Framework modern membantu meningkatkan performa melalui:
- Pengelolaan proses yang lebih efisien
- Struktur kode yang lebih ringan
- Sistem caching yang mendukung kecepatan akses
Dengan optimalisasi ini, aplikasi mampu menangani permintaan pengguna secara lebih responsif.
Kemudahan dalam Pemeliharaan Sistem
Pemeliharaan merupakan bagian penting dari siklus hidup aplikasi.
Tanpa sistem yang terstruktur, proses pemeliharaan dapat menjadi kompleks dan memakan waktu.
Framework membantu mempermudah proses ini melalui:
- Struktur kode yang rapi
- Dokumentasi yang jelas
- Modularitas sistem
Pendekatan ini memungkinkan tim pengembang melakukan pembaruan tanpa mengganggu keseluruhan sistem.
Dukungan terhadap Inovasi Digital
Pengembangan aplikasi tidak hanya tentang membangun sistem yang berjalan dengan baik, tetapi juga menciptakan ruang untuk inovasi.
Framework memberikan fleksibilitas bagi perusahaan untuk:
- Menambahkan fitur baru
- Mengembangkan layanan digital
- Menyesuaikan sistem dengan kebutuhan pasar
Dengan dukungan teknologi yang tepat, perusahaan dapat terus berinovasi tanpa harus membangun sistem dari awal.
FAQ
Apakah Laravel cocok untuk aplikasi bisnis ?
Ya, Laravel dapat digunakan untuk membangun sistem berbasis web yang stabil.
Apakah Laravel aman digunakan ?
Framework ini memiliki fitur keamanan bawaan.
Apakah Laravel mendukung integrasi API ?
Ya, Laravel mendukung integrasi dengan berbagai layanan.
Apakah Laravel dapat digunakan untuk website perusahaan ?
Laravel dapat digunakan untuk berbagai jenis aplikasi web.
Apakah Laravel cocok untuk pengembangan jangka panjang ?
Framework ini dirancang untuk skalabilitas.
Kesimpulan
Laravel menawarkan pendekatan modern dalam membangun aplikasi web yang stabil dan terstruktur. Dengan fitur lengkap dan arsitektur yang fleksibel, framework ini membantu perusahaan menciptakan sistem digital yang efisien.
Bagi CV. Pengusaha Sogeh Teros, pemanfaatan teknologi pengembangan seperti Laravel melalui platform https://pesoros.com dapat menjadi langkah strategis dalam mendukung pertumbuhan bisnis di era digital.
Gratis Konsultasi Sekarang!
Dapatkan solusi terbaik untuk kebutuhan Anda dengan konsultasi gratis dari tim ahli kami.
*Referensi: laravel.com






